As discussions over the introduction of native staking on the XRP Ledger gain rapid momentum, investors are paying keen attention to a potential vertical price surge scenario if 30% of the total circulating supply is removed from the market.

According to cryptocurrency media outlet The Crypto Basic on March 2 (local time), analysts suggest that if the staking system based on a dual-layer consensus model proposed by Ripple CTO David Schwartz is implemented, it could trigger a revolutionary shift in XRP’s price structure. Of the approximately 61.09 billion XRP currently in circulation, if 30%—equivalent to 18.327 billion XRP—is locked up through staking, the actual circulating supply in the market would sharply decline to around 42.763 billion XRP.

Such a drastic supply shock would immediately push XRP’s price up to $1.94, assuming the market capitalization remains at its current level of approximately $83.053 billion. Analysts note that the reduction in supply would go beyond a simple mathematical adjustment, influencing investors’ perception of scarcity and acting as a catalyst for price appreciation. In particular, if expectations spread that staking can generate stable rewards, selling pressure may decrease while long-term holding tendencies strengthen, potentially leading to further upward momentum.

The report projects that if the introduction of staking accelerates institutional capital inflows, XRP could break through key resistance levels between $3.50 and $5. Schwartz emphasized that “a staking mechanism would enhance network security while providing economic incentives to holders, thereby strengthening the ecosystem.” If institutional investors begin to recognize XRP as a yield-generating asset similar to Ethereum (ETH), its market capitalization itself could expand, bringing long-term price targets above $10 into view.
